Introduction:
Jesus was the Master Storyteller.  On one occasion while a multitude of thousands was gathered, a man in the crowd told Jesus to tell his brother to divide the inheritance with him.  Note Christ’s reply in Luke 12:14-21. “15 And He said to them, ‘Take heed and beware of covetousness, for one’s life does not consist in the abundance of the things he possesses.’ Then He spoke a parable to them, saying:  ‘The ground of a certain rich man yielded plentifully.  . . . 18 So he said, ‘I will do this:  I will pull down my barns and build greater,’ . . . 19 ‘And I will say to my soul, Soul, you have many goods laid up for many years; take your ease; eat, drink, and be merry.’ 20-21  But God said to him, ‘Fool!  This night your soul will be required of you; then whose will those things be which you have provided?’  So is he who lays up treasure for himself, and is not rich toward God.” NKJV  Greed, or covetousness, is the desire for wrong things.  It is the desire to gain worldly possessions for your own sake; not to help others.  Note I Timothy 6:9-10. “But those who desire to be rich fall into temptation and a snare, and into many foolish and harmful lusts which drown men in destruction and perdition.  For the love of money is a root of all kinds of evil, for which some have strayed from the faith in their greediness, and pierced themselves through with many sorrows.”  NKJV


There was nothing wrong with the possession of wealth.  It was the wrong use of it that Jesus condemned.  Wealth and possessions can lead one away from God and into ruin.  See Proverbs 15:27 “He who is greedy for gain troubles his own house, But he who hates bribes will live.” and James 5:1-6. “5 You have lived on the earth in pleasure and luxury; you have fattened your hearts as in a day of slaughter.” NKJV

The Gospel Comes to Samaria
Introduction:
Not too long after the beginning of the church in Jerusalem, a great persecution arose against it.  (Acts 8:1) “Now Saul was consenting to his death.  At that time a great persecution arose against the church which was at Jerusalem; and they were all scattered throughout the regions of Judea and Samaria, except the apostles.”  NKJV  This began with the stoning of Stephen.  Those Christians scattered throughout Judea and Samaria went preaching the word.  (Acts 8:4) “Therefore those who were scattered went everywhere preaching the word.”  NKJV  The Bible records the preaching of one of these, Philip.  Read Acts 6:5. “And the saying pleased the whole multitude.  And they chose Stephen, a man full of faith and the Holy spirit, and Philip, Prochorus, Nicanor, Timon, Parmenas, and Nicolas, a proselyte from Antioch,” NKJV
